Ever since I installed my HG633 v1.15t router I have been aware of wireless issues. After months of testing using various tools and methods and reading the forum my conclusion is
Maximum real wireless transfer speed is 22Mbps regardless of band, wireless link speeds (tested upto 300 Mbps), signal strength, how close the router is or any settings available to the user. Errors on the wireless statistics page are a very large percentage of data sent/received and are not mitigated by how close the router is, signal strength, or wireless link speed. The speed of transfer is thus being crippled by retransmission of packets forced by errors. There are times when the wireless transfer hangs completely, this is annoying in the middle of a financial/banking transaction. Please note that certain settings e.g. MCU, do not do anything, they are ignored and the router acts as it is in auto. Resetting, rebooting etc do nothing to resolve issues. I have also carefully checked that interference from other networks is not the cause of this slow performance, on 5GHZ there are no other networks in my neighbourhood!
Wireless network transfer to NAS and other home network devices are crippled by this 22Mbps limit, usually I can only transfer or read files at 1.5 - 2.0 Mbytes/sec. This is my main concern.
My VDSL stats are exemplary, Max 40M/2MBps with tons of headroom and ZERO errors.
It is obvious from other users that upgrading to 1.16 or 1.17 makes no difference to this poor wireless performance issue. The HG633 is a flawed design.
